A true showstopper, Tillandsia 'The Ultimate' combines the distinct and fragrant species of Tillandsia duratii with the fragrant, sun-loving Tillandsia crocata species:
- Foliage: Grey leaves, more open, "spider-like" formation, mainly inheriting the curling leaf characteristic of T. duratii. Leaves are also narrow and tapering.
- Inflorescence: May develop a taller flower spike. Flowers are golden orange with reddish pigmentation
- Fragrance: Strong, sweet fragrance inherited from both parents

Key features:
- The trichomes (tiny scales) that give the plant a fuzzy appearance also help reflect intense high-altitude sunlight
- Growth Pattern: Typically grown as solitary plants and produce only a few offsets over time. Usually more robust and vigorous with good care.
- Size: Currently estimated between 8"-10" at maturity.
Care tip: Prefers to be submerged in water for 10-30 minutes once per week and must dry completely within a few hours of soaking to prevent rot. Needs excellent air circulation.
